Concordia, Kansas vs Bangui Climate & Distance Between

Central African Republic flag
  • The distance between Concordia, Kansas, Usa and Bangui, Central African Republic is approximately 11,883 km or 7,384 mi.
  • To reach Concordia, Kansas in this distance one would set out from Bangui bearing 313.7°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Concordia, Kansas bearing 249.2° or WSW .
  • Concordia, Kansas has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Bangui has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Concordia, Kansas is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Bangui is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 14.2 °C (25.5°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 27.3 °C (49.1°F) more in Concordia, Kansas.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 829.1 mm (32.6 in) less which is equivalent to 829.1 l/m² (20.35 US gal/ft²) or 8,291,000 l/ha (886,363 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
  • There are 932 more hours of sunlight per year in Concordia, Kansas. In whichever way circa 2h 32' more per day or about 1 4/9 as many.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 24° lower in Concordia, Kansas than in Bangui.
  • Relative humidity levels are 8.5% lower.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 15.3°C (27.5°F) lower.
